The contract entails the supply of 85 steel pipe nipples featuring a black oxide finish, each with 3/4-inch NPT threads and a precise 2.00-inch length, meeting the technical specifications outlined in ASTM A733. These components are required to comply with MIL-STD-129 labeling standards to ensure proper identification and traceability throughout military logistics channels. The work falls under NAICS code 332996, indicating it is classified as other fabricated metal product manufacturing, and is structured as a subcontract under the broader procurement umbrella of the Defense Logistics Agency, a division of the Department of Defense. While no specific place of performance or point of contact is detailed, the contract is publicly accessible via the DIBBS system under award number SPE7M4802, with posting dated July 21, 2026. No set-aside provisions or specific procurement categories are indicated, suggesting the contract is open to general small business or standard commercial competition.

COUPLING BODY, TUBE
Solicitation # SPE7M3-26-T-8752
Solicitation SPE7M3-26-T-8752 is a total small business set-aside issued by the DLA Land and Maritime Fluid Handling Division for the procurement of 192 units of corrosion resistant steel tube coupling bodies, specifically 1/4 inch OD for aircraft applications. This critical application item, identified by NSN 4730-00-008-9866, must be manufactured using a forging process and meet all cited technical data and part-numbered requirements. The contract is designated as a commercial item procurement with a delivery period of 152 days, an original required delivery date of August 11, 2027, and a need ship date of May 14, 2025. Delivery is FOB Origin to DLA Distribution Jacksonville, Florida, with inspection and acceptance occurring at the destination. The procurement incorporates strict quality and safety standards, including the prohibition of mercury or mercury-containing compounds in the hardware and packaging. Packaging and marking must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E and MIL-STD-129, while palletization must follow DLA requirement RP001. Offerors must submit quotes via the DIBBS portal and are ineligible for award if they propose additive manufacturing. The contract is subject to the Buy American Act and the Berry Amendment, and requires the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for invoicing. Key administrative requirements include compliance with DFARS cybersecurity standards and the submission of Safety Data Sheets for any hazardous materials.
